Michael Forney 6164445cce Fix symbolic mode parsing in parsemode
I found quite a lot of bugs, so I ended up pretty much rewriting as I
followed the spec¹.

Now, it works as follows:

- Determine a mask (who) of bits that can be modified for the subsequent
  operations. If none are specified, select all file mode bits.
- In a loop, determine which operation (+, -, =) to apply.
- If the next character is a permcopy (u, g, o), set the new permissions
  (perm) corresponding to the bits set in the user, group or other parts
  of the existing mode.
- Otherwise, set the new permissions by looping through the next r, w,
  x, s, t characters.
- Now, the set of bits we want to add or remove is (who & perm). Set or
  remove these bits according the the operation (first clearing the
  appropriate bits if the operation is =).
- Continue from the top if the next character is a comma, otherwise,
  process the next operation.

I tested this on some made up inputs, and I believe it is working
correctly now:

  parsemode("g+w", 0644, 0),    before: 0606, now: 0664, fixed
  parsemode("u+rx", 0222, 0),   before: 0077, now: 0722, fixed
  parsemode("+x", 0644, 023),   before: 0754, now: 0754, still works
  parsemode("+w", 0444, 022),   before: 0644, now: 0644, still works
  parsemode("+w", 0444, 0),     before: 0666, now: 0666, still works
  parsemode("+s", 0755, 0),     before: 0755, now: 6755, fixed
  parsemode("u+s", 0755, 0),    before: 0055, now: 4755, fixed
  parsemode("g+s", 0755, 0),    before: 0705, now: 2755, fixed
  parsemode("g=u", 0700, 0),    before: 0000, now: 0770, fixed
  parsemode("go=u-w", 0700, 0), before: 0000, now: 0755, fixed
  parsemode("o+u-g", 0641, 0),  before: 0000, now: 0643, fixed
  parsemode("u=rx,o+w,g-r", 0654, 0) before: error, now: 0516, fixed
  parsemode(",", 0654, 0), before: error, now: error, still works

¹ http://pubs.opengroup.org/onlinepubs/9699919799/utilities/chmod.html
